SAP ABAP Class CL_RULE_SET_BASE_MNT_BRF (BRF: Basis Class Maintenance: Rule Sets)
Hierarchy
SAP_BASIS (Software Component) SAP Basis Component
   BC-SRV-BRF (Application Component) Business Rule Framework
     SBRF (Package) Business Rule Framework
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  IF_MAINTENANCE_BRF BRF: Maintenance 20021018
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Inheritance (c INHERITING FROM c_ref)  CL_RULE_SET2_MNT_ICL BRF: Maintenance Rule Sets 20030804
2 Inheritance (c INHERITING FROM c_ref)  CL_RULE_SET2_MNT_ICLE BRF: Rule Set Maintenance ICLE 20040122
3 Inheritance (c INHERITING FROM c_ref)  CL_RULE_SET_MNT_BRF BRF: Maintenance of Rules 20050115
4 Inheritance (c INHERITING FROM c_ref)  CL_RULE_SET_MNT_ICL BRF: Maintenance Rule Sets 20021126
5 Inheritance (c INHERITING FROM c_ref)  CL_RULE_SET_MNT_ICLE BRF: Maintenance Rule Sets 20030205
Properties
Class CL_RULE_SET_BASE_MNT_BRF  
Short Description BRF: Basis Class Maintenance: Rule Sets    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package SBRF   Business Rule Framework 
Created 20021011   SAP 
Last change 20110908   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class CL_RULE_SET_BASE_MNT_BRF has no forward declaration.
Interfaces
# Interface Abstract Final Description Created on
1 IF_MAINTENANCE_BRF BRF: Maintenance 20021018
Friends
Class CL_RULE_SET_BASE_MNT_BRF has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 DS_BRF280 Instance attribute Protected Type reference (TYPE) SBRF280 BRF: Rule Sets - Screen Structure 20021017
2 MC_FALSE Instance attribute Public Attribute reference (LIKE) 20021021
3 MC_TEXT_ID Constant Private Type reference (TYPE) THEAD-TDID 'RLST' Text ID 20030122
4 MC_TRUE Instance attribute Public Attribute reference (LIKE) 20021021
5 MO_MAINTAIN Instance attribute Protected Type reference (TYPE) TBRF290_T BRF: BRF Objects in Rule Sets - Table Category 20021021
6 MS_BRF042_CUR Instance attribute Private Type reference (TYPE) TBRF042 20030822
7 MS_BRF042_OLD Instance attribute Private Type reference (TYPE) TBRF042 20030822
8 MS_BRF280T_CUR Instance attribute Protected Type reference (TYPE) TBRF280T BRF: Rule Set - Text Table 20030117
9 MS_BRF280T_OLD Instance attribute Private Type reference (TYPE) TBRF280T BRF: Rule Set - Text Table 20021025
10 MS_BRF280_CUR Instance attribute Protected Type reference (TYPE) TBRF280 BRF: Rule Set - Header Data 20030117
11 MS_BRF280_K Instance attribute Protected Type reference (TYPE) TBRF280 BRF: Rule Set - Header Data 20021030
12 MS_BRF280_OLD Instance attribute Private Type reference (TYPE) TBRF280 BRF: Rule Set - Header Data 20021025
13 MS_TEXT_HEADER Instance attribute Private Type reference (TYPE) THEAD SAPscript: Text Header 20021105
14 MT_BRF290_CUR Instance attribute Protected Type reference (TYPE) TBRF290_T BRF: BRF Objects in Rule Sets - Table Category 20030123
15 MT_BRF290_OLD Instance attribute Private Type reference (TYPE) TBRF290_T BRF: BRF Objects in Rule Sets - Table Category 20030123
16 MT_CHANGED_TABLES Instance attribute Protected Type reference (TYPE) TBRF290_T BRF: BRF Objects in Rule Sets - Table Category 20030117
17 MT_DATA_CHANGE_INFO Instance attribute Protected Attribute reference (LIKE) 20040829
18 MT_SBRF280_ALV Instance attribute Protected Type reference (TYPE) SBRF280_ALV_T BRF: Rules - Table Category 20021121
19 MT_TEXT_CUR Instance attribute Protected Type reference (TYPE) TSFOTABL SAP Smart Forms: Line of an Output Table (Contents) 20041006
20 MT_TEXT_DOC Instance attribute Protected Type reference (TYPE) TSFOTABL BRF: Text for Object Documentation 20041006
21 MT_TEXT_OLD Instance attribute Private Type reference (TYPE) TSFOTABL SAPscript Smart Forms: Display table line (contents) 20030117
22 MV_EDIT_MODE Instance attribute Protected Type reference (TYPE) TBRF290_T BRF: BRF Objects in Rule Sets - Table Category 20021021
23 MV_KEY_STRUCTURE_NAME Instance attribute Protected Type reference (TYPE) TBRF290_T BRF: BRF Objects in Rule Sets - Table Category 20021021
24      
25 MV_PROGRESS_STATUS Instance attribute Protected Type reference (TYPE) TBRF290_T BRF: BRF Objects in Rule Sets - Table Category 20030124
26 MV_SHOW_DETAILS Instance attribute Protected Type reference (TYPE) BRF_BOOLE_D Details On/Off 20021025
27 MV_TABLE_NAME_FOR_ALV_GRID Instance attribute Public Attribute reference (LIKE) 20021021
28 MV_TOP_LINE Instance attribute Protected Type reference (TYPE) TBRF290_T BRF: BRF Objects in Rule Sets - Table Category 20021021
Methods
# Method Level Visibility Method type Description Created on
1 CHANGE_EDIT_MODE Instance method Public Method 20021021
2 CLEAR Instance method Public Method 20021021
3 CONSTRUCTOR Instance method Public Constructor 20021011
4